SATıN ALMADAN ÖNCE JAVASCRIPT KOD YAPıSı VE DEğIşKENLER THINGS TO KNOW

Satın Almadan Önce javascript kod yapısı ve değişkenler Things To Know

Satın Almadan Önce javascript kod yapısı ve değişkenler Things To Know

Blog Article

Bir nesne birden bir tomar değeri ve bunlara muvasala sağlayan anahtarları (property) gruplayan bir bilgi strüktürsıdır. Bu değefrat farklı muta tiplerine mevla kabil.

” kısaca sehir isminde değişçilikken tanımlanmadığı hatasını bildirir. Ama hariçda teşhismladığımız bir bileğişçilikkene dâhilen erişmeye çdüzenıştığımız ahit bunu başarıyla yapabiliriz;

Değişçilikken tanılamamlamamız için muktezi bir zümre bileğişçilikken teşhismlama kuralları vardır. Bu kurallar bileğnöbetkenimizi teşhismlarken nelere dikkat etmemiz gerektiğini gösterir. Bu kuralları sıralamak istersek şöyle olacaktır:

Daha açıklayıcı olması açısından değkonukeni aynı anda tanımlayıp boy bos atayabilirsiniz.

Örneğin dijital bir değerle riyazi fiillemler yapabilirsiniz fakat dayanıklı bir bileğerle bu tür fiillemler bünyelamaz.

Hassaten var komutu ile bir fonksiyon içinde tanılamamlanan bileğaksiyonken başka bir fonksiyon içinde bile var komutu ile aynı isimde oluşturulabilir ve birbirinden mutlak olarak kullanılabilir.

C kadar makine diline andıran programlama dillerinde değhizmetkenleri saklayacağımız bölgelere — belleğe vasıtasız karışma edebilirken daha gelişmiş programlama dillerinde (JavaScript, Python kabil) buna lüzum kalmamıştır. Bu durumun getirdiği güzelliklerden bir tanesi ise bellekte evetşayabileceğiniz bug’ların önüne geçilmesini javascript kod yapısı ve değişkenler mevsukış olmasıdır. Dilerseniz bileğçalışmakenleri birde JavaScript’in içerisinde inceleyelim;

Burada ilk dü alert var olan pencereyi kullanmaktadır, geriye kalan iki tanesi de iframe'den değemekken almaktadır. Bu eğer iframe aynı protocol/host/port’fecir besleniyor ise herhangi bir bileğmeseleken mümkün.

blocktaTanimliDegisken isimli değmedarımaişetken block içerisinde teşhismla olsa bile, bulunduğu fonksiyonda tanımlı başüstüneğu ciğerin teşhismlı başüstüneğu fonksiyonun her yerinden ulaşılabilir, ancak fonksiyon dışından erişilemez.

Ancak spread ile yapmış olduğumız özgün nesneyi müdafaa ve özelliklerini kopyalayarak yeni bir nesne yaratma çalışmalemi başarım açısından pahalı bir iş, hele ki aracısız orijinal nesne üzerinde değişiklik halletmeye kıyasla elan pahalıdır.

Ayrıca, öbür geliştiricilerle ortaklaşa iş yaparken yahut projelerinizi bakım yaparken, anlaşılabilir ve tutarlı değsorunken adları almak önemlidir.

Javascript, değdavranışkenlere atadığımız bileğerleri bellekte saklamak zorundadır ve dü tip kafa düzı vardır. Bunlar stack ve heap alanlarıdır.

Böylece bileğsorunkenlerde vasıtasız kullanacağımız ve kontralaşacağımız muta tipleri bunlardı. Bu tarz şeylerin haricinde nesne güne doğrulum programlamanın sıkça kullandığı referans data tiplerini inceleyelim.

var ifadesi ile bir bileğmeseleken teşhismlandığında, tanımlanan bu değalışverişkeni şamil bir fonksiyon bloğu var ise, teşhismlanan bu bileğişçilikken sadece bu fonksiyon bloğu içerisinde tanımlı olabilir.

Report this page